Baizhao

What is Baizhao?


1.

The Losing Move. Usually used in the context of playing a board game of Go. But it can be used in just about any context you can think of, which allows you to say that something is hopeless, despairing, unrealizable.

He thought that the move was good, it was actually the move playing which the eventual loser still had his chances, but chose a clearly inferior play which was Baizhao. The winner next made no mistakes so that even if the loser didn't make any either, he still could not recover the loss.
